The number 1 press room at the Qatar National Convention Center is huge.

It's not a newsroom, actually.

It is an

impressive auditorium

, with capacity for a minimum of

295 people

(they don't mess around here and if someone needs to double the capacity, it doubles, although they don't explain how), and there were very few less than those 295 when

he entered at 6:18 p.m. Lionel Messi

.

With white shorts and the upper part, also white, of the tracksuit, the captain of Argentina arrived at the place where he had managed to collapse.

FIFA, on the intranet that it uses to communicate all the press actions of the teams, had advertised him on the posters since Sunday night, but during the day

a rumor spread that he would not finally attend

.

In the same way that the rumor spread that he was injured in an ankle.

Both false.

Some journalists waited for more than an hour at the door, but it all turned out to be a problem of whether or not to bring a video camera

(those who pay have preference there, as in everything)

.

And then Leo arrived, who for 13 minutes left an

unmistakable aroma of nostalgia

in the air , of being before his last dance,

before his last dance, it is the fifth, World Cup

.

At 35 years old, he dares not say that he is in the prime of his life, but he admits that if he is not, he is a lot like him.

"I don't know if it is the happiest moment, but what is certain is that it grabs me more mature. I try to enjoy everything to the fullest, live everything with great intensity, face each moment that I have to live.

Today I think I enjoy everything much more I didn't think about it before, everything happened so fast that I didn't have time to enjoy it, or at least I saw it that way. Play, think about the next game...

And many important things went unnoticed.

Now I am much more aware of all this, so what I want is to enjoy". A silence then ran through the room, because beyond a previous sentence, where he explicitly recognized that this is "possibly my last World Cup", that reflection From someone like Messi it sounded like a farewell, at least at that moment when one begins to think about how to say goodbye.

Messi is the leader of Argentina.

He is despite his love and hate relationship with those stripes, which

he explicitly renounced in 2016 and implicitly in 2018

.

He returned at the hands of Scaloni and Aimar, he did it little by little, witnessing the transformation of a team that liberated itself with the victory in the Copa América last year.

In this team, unlike what happened in 2018, where the Russian concentration was hell for him, he is comfortable.

He is the leader of a group where 19 boys make their World Cup debut.

What are you going to tell them?

"I am here for the illusion, for the desire to fulfill that great dream that I lack. You never have to stay with the desire, you have to try.

To the boys, before starting the game, I will tell them to enjoy.

Even if it's difficult, because at your age I didn't realize it and I didn't, enjoy it.

A World Cup is special, you never know if there will be another, so nothing, live the experience and enjoy it".

The verb to enjoy was said more than 20 times.

It was the most repeated word of him.

She did it in a slow, mature tone, but with that concealed smile that explains someone happy, calm, comfortable with everything that surrounds them.

He even greeted those who know him, Argentine journalists, and his last words before leaving were, once again, along the lines of deciphering the new Messi.

"

Age makes you see things differently and give importance to small details that I didn't realize before. Now I pay much more attention to all of that.

Today, enjoying is above anything."

And of course, if Messi enjoys it, football also enjoys it.

In Qatar Messi aspires to get past the quarterfinals of the 2006 and 2010 editions, to forget the final lost to Germany in 2014 and to erase directly

the nightmare of 2018

, swept by France in the round of 16.

Scaloni's discreet profile, a renewed team and maturity make Leo (165 games, 91 goals for the Albicelestes) a different star.
